Two moons of equal mass are in circular orbits around a planet. Moon 1 orbits with a radius r and Moon 2 orbits with a radius 3r. What is the ratio of the gravitational force of planet on Moon 1: gravitational force on planet to Moon 2?

 F on 1F on 2\frac{F\ on\ 1}{F\ on\ 2}  ?

9/1

1/3

3/1

1/9

A comet moves in an elliptical orbit around the sun. Which of the following is a maximum when the comet is at its further distance from the Sun?

Speed of the comet

Acceleration of the comet

Gravitational potential energy of the Sun-comet system

Total energy of the Sun-comet system

A projectile is launch from the surface of a planet with a mass M and radius R. What minimum launch speed if required if the projectile is to rise a height of 4R above the surface of the planet?

4GM3R\sqrt{\frac{4GM}{3R}}

8GM5R\sqrt{\frac{8GM}{5R}}

4GM5R\sqrt{\frac{4GM}{5R}}

3GM4R\sqrt{\frac{3GM}{4R}}
